Exotic prints
The basis for the – what we call it – neo-nomadic look are hot exotic prints. Sometimes it builds on animal prints, some prints with colors that we see on cold highlands in the golden winter sun remember. Combine different prints together, but make sure there is a line of color in it.
Fur
To the neo-nomadic look and a force to provide winter accent you work with (fake) fur. Wear a fake fur vest over a dress with exotic print. For parkas with faux fur marketing. Or wear a fur scarf.
Hot item: The finely woven pants with fantasy
One of the most striking garments neo-nomadic style is finely woven or knitted pants with imagination. Wear it with sturdy boots and – depending on your mood – with a romantic blouse or shirt with a nail. A thick knitted cardigan with sturdy cables or a parka with fur to make the look completely.
Bulky knit
The exotic prints (often in thin fabrics) perfectly combine with knit accessories, preferably with large cables or with a ‘handmade’ look. Play with contrasts between different textures.
Playing with volumes
Another distinctive element to this look is the contrast between different volumes. Wear oversize faux fur coats and vests afkledende slim pants or skirts. And play with different layers.
